IGNORED WARNINGS
Finding one of her students making faces at others on the playground, the teacher stopped to gently reprove the child. Smiling sweetly, the Sunday School teacher said, “Son, when I was a child, I was told that if I made ugly faces, my face would freeze, and I would stay like that.” The boy looked up into her face, looked intently for a moment, and then replied, “Well, teacher, you can’t say you weren’t warned.”
